Cliefden Caves area (Ordovician of Australia)

Also known as Belubula Fm, E horizon, Cliefden Caves area, New South Wales, Australia

Where: New South Wales, Australia (33.0° S, 148.0° E: paleocoordinates 15.7° N, 176.0° E)

• local area-level geographic resolution

When: Taoqupognathus blandus conodont zone, Belubula Formation, Eastonian (452.7 - 449.5 Ma)

• bed-level stratigraphic resolution

Environment/lithology: shallow subtidal; lithified limestone

• Massive to thin-bedded limestone

Size class: macrofossils

Primary reference: I. Percival. 1991. Late Ordovician articulate brachiopods from central New South Wales, Australia. Memoir of the Association of Australasian Palaeontologists 11:107-177 [A. Miller/P. Novack-Gottshall/A. Clement]more details

Purpose of describing collection: biostratigraphic analysis
